beano500 said:
along with a very nice Vivitar Series 1 70-210

A cracking lens, and f3.5 all the way! I keep mine as s souvenir because as you say it's worth peanuts now. It goes back to when 'Series 1' actually meant it was good; however Vivitar then lost the plot, devalued the title by badge marketing and Sigma took over.
